Development description

Permission will consist of: i) ''click and collect'' signage in the existing tesco car park; and ii) for the construction of a sheltered canopy (c. 176 sq. M) in the existing car park for the purpose of providing 4 no. Dedicated ''click and collect'' car parking spaces and 2 no. Dedicated ''click and collect'' van parking spaces for the existing tesco store and all associated site development works.
